House approves expansion to special‑needs scholarship program, adding limited sibling allowance
Summary
The House approved a fourth substitute of Senate Bill 62 to allow, when funds are available, a partial scholarship for siblings of eligible special‑needs students; supporters emphasized family unity and improved access while critics pressed questions about evaluation standards and fiscal mechanics.
Representative Schultz, the sponsor, described the fourth substitute to SB 62 as a targeted change to the Special Needs Opportunity Scholarship that would allow siblings of qualifying students to attend the same school when funds are available.
